Parc national du Mont-Tremblant
Huge landscape
With its six major rivers, its 400 lakes and streams, Mont-Tremblant National Park is a true paradise for canoeists! Rich amalgam of natural and historical heritage of Quebec, it is the largest and the oldest park in the network. The presence of 40 species of mammals, including the wolf, testifies to the wild nature of the territory and its immensity.
